John's Story

I had already joined the Air Force before I graduated but, I didn't leave for Basisc training until the next fall. The delay was due having to wait for an opening in the Air Inteligence Technical school, Denver Co. After that I was off to Mountain Home AFB Idaho, Home of the F-111. While there we were deployed to the middle east in support of the Iranian hostage rescue. While airborne we found out about the fate of the rescue mission. We were over the mediterranean with no place to land since no country would allow us in for fear of retaliation from Iran. Turkey allowed us to land at Incirlik AB and remain grounded until a NATO exercise started. We returned home during the Mt. St. Hellens eruption, which took the paint off of a few jets that flew thru the ash clouds. From there I went to Lakenheath AB England, Ramstein AB (Sembach) Germany, Mytle Beach AFB (RDF), North Carolina, Nellis AFB Nevada (several times), Mc Dill AFB Florida (the start of spec ops southern command, Nordholtz Naval base Germany, Anderson AFB Guam [some of the best dive sites in the world],(where we watched Philippine President Marcos's fall from power) then to Sac HQ, Offutt AFB Nebraska for several years.
